#7cd778 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#7cd778 is composed of 48.6% red, 84.3% green and 47.1%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 42.3% cyan, 0% magenta, 44.2% yellow and 15.7% black. It has a hue angle of 117.5 degrees, a saturation of 54.3% and a lightness of 65.7%. #7cd778 color hex could be obtained by blending #f8fff0 with #00af00. Closest websafe color is: #66cc66.

#7cd778 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#7cd778 has RGB values of R:124, G:215, B:120 and CMYK values of C:0.42, M:0, Y:0.44, K:0.16. Its decimal value is 8181624.
